#c7b3d5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c7b3d5 is composed of 78% red, 70.2% green and 83.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.6% cyan, 16%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 275.3 degrees, a saturation of 28.8% and a lightness of 76.9%. #c7b3d5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8f67ab.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

Shades and Tints of #c7b3d5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a070c is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c7b3d5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c5c1c7 is the less saturated color, while #ce8afe is the most saturated one.
